Marinetec Engineering & Construction were responsible for emergency marine construction work carried out directly after the Canterbury earthquakes.

This included in water pile inspections at the Port of Lyttelton, sub surface pipe line inspections and bridge pile inspections on a number of Christchurch bridges damaged in the earthquakes. We also performed storm water pipeline inspections, fresh water reservoir inspections as well as waste water storage facilities, vessel salvages and vessel in water inspections.
